Southampton defender Salisu ready to accept Ghana call

Southampton defender Mohammed Salisu is ready to commit his international future to Ghana.

Joy Sports reports the 23-year-old has agreed to accept call-ups for the first time since November 2019.

Whilst still with Real Valladolid in Spain, Salisu was called by then head coach Kwesi Appiah to face South Africa and São Tomé and Príncipe in qualifiers for the 2021 African Cup of Nations.

At the time, Salisu merely pulled out of the squad due to injury concerns, but the Accra-born centre-back has not accepted a call-up since.

The Black Stars are confirmed to appear at this year's World Cup, where they will face Portugal, Uruguay, and South Korea in Group H.
